The rubber industry has seen significant advancements over the years, with one of the most crucial pieces of equipment being the rubber compounding machine. This article delves into the world of rubber compounding machines, exploring their importance, types, and how they contribute to the quality and efficiency of rubber products.

Rubber compounding machines are essential in the rubber manufacturing process as they mix rubber with various chemicals, fillers, and other additives to create the desired compound. These compounds are then used to produce a wide range of products, from tires to hoses and seals.

The heart of modern rubber manufacturing lies in the efficiency and precision of rubber compounding machines. These machines have evolved from simple mixing devices to sophisticated systems that can handle large volumes with minimal waste. The following are some of the key aspects of rubber compounding machines:

1. Types of Compounding Machines: There are several types of rubber compounding machines, including internal mixers, extruders, and open mixers. Each type has its unique features and is suitable for different applications.

2. Mixing Process: The mixing process is critical in rubber compounding. It ensures that all ingredients are uniformly distributed throughout the compound. Advanced mixing techniques, such as intensive shearing and kneading, help achieve this goal.

3. Automation and Control: Modern rubber compounding machines are equipped with advanced automation and control systems. These systems monitor and adjust the process parameters in real-time, ensuring consistent quality and reducing the risk of human error.

4. Energy Efficiency: With the increasing focus on sustainability, energy-efficient rubber compounding machines have become a necessity. These machines reduce energy consumption and lower operational costs.

5. Safety and Maintenance: Safety is a top priority in the rubber compounding process. Modern machines are designed with safety features to protect operators and prevent accidents. Regular maintenance is also crucial to ensure the longevity and performance of the equipment.

6. Innovation and Research: Continuous innovation in rubber compounding machine technology is driving the industry forward. New materials, processes, and technologies are being developed to enhance the performance and sustainability of rubber products.
